Modern Day Love Sonnet

Heartbeats pound, pulses race.
Love’s breath is hot like fire.
Entangled in a fiery embrace,
Parted lips moan of desire.

Hands trace over exposed hips,
Clothing whispers to the floor.
Tongues dart out to moisten lips,
Trembling, wanting so much more

Melding together, bodies mash,
Dancing the dance of passionate bliss.
Cries sound out, nails gash,
Final moans hushed with a sensual kiss.

Job well done, mission complete, he silently disappears.
She curls in a ball, all alone, with nothing but her tears.
